What Does Negligible Mean?

Adjective

  • So small or unimportant that it can be ignored or not worried about.

Negligible — Full Explanation

Negligible means something is so small or unimportant that you can ignore it. Like if you have a tiny crumb on the table, it’s negligible because it doesn’t matter much.

Negligible in Sentences

  • The amount of candy I have is negligible.
  • If you have a negligible amount of water, you can't fill a cup.
  • A negligible difference means it is very small.
  • The noise was negligible, so I could still hear my friend.
  • In a race, a negligible time difference doesn't change who wins.

Frequently Asked Questions About Negligible

What does 'negligible' mean?
'Negligible' means something that is so small or unimportant that it can be ignored.
How do you pronounce 'negligible'?
You pronounce 'negligible' as 'neg-lij-uh-buhl'.
What is the origin of the word 'negligible'?
The word 'negligible' comes from the Latin word 'neglegere', which means 'to neglect'.
